Meiji Emperor Reviewing Troops, 1895

Comments - Interesting illustration of the Meiji Emperor on horseback reviewing Imperial Army troops on a vast parade ground. He rides a gray horse in the center, wearing a dress uniform adorned with medals and a sash and a cap topped with a feather. At right, A brass band performs, while soldiers stand at attention with guns erect. Mt. Fuji rises majestically in the distance. A handsome design, nicely detailed with burnishing on the black uniforms.
